+*** Enums
+
+ Enumeration type parameters can also be used. First you need to define
+ your enumeration type and afterwards you can use the enumeration type
+ in the parameter definition:
+
++-----+
+ public enum Color {
+ green,
+ rot,
+ blue
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* My Enum
+ */
+ @Parameter
+ private Color myColor;
++-----+
+
+ You can also use elements from the enumeration type as
defaultValues like the
+ following:
+
++-----+
+ public enum Color {
+ green,
+ rot,
+ blue
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* My Enum
+ */
+ @Parameter(defaultValue = "green")
+ private Color myColor;
++-----+
